Synopsis
Rich girl Mi-Hyang moves in with her late mother's manager and his two sons after her mother's death.
After her mother's death, high schooler Mi-Hyang packs up her belongings and enters the household of her mother's formal manager. Even though she was a daughter of a rich man, with her father and other family members still alive and well, she apparently has good reasons for doing this... So the life of smiling 24/7 Mi-Hyang and the two good-looking sons of her mother's formal manager—with their own set of unique personalities—begins!!
